The Centre of Vietnam is not only known for its 3 World Cultural Heritages ( Imperial Citadel of Hue, Old City of Hoi An and Ruins of My Son) but also attractive for its unspoilt beaches. Arriving in Hue or Da Nang by daily domestic VN, tourists can choose this tour and/or add some extra nights in order to have more free time lazing on the beach with light supplement

50 - 110 usd   Hue - Demilitarized Zone (DMZ) (Full day trip)
Itinerary: Hue - DMZ tour (Full day trip)

Pick up at your hotel in Hue. Depart for Dong Ha town. On the way visit La Vang church. Take Highway No 9, stopping off to visit Dakrong bridge, Khe Sanh combat base, minority villages. Have lunch in Dong Ha town. In the afternoon, take Highway No 1 to visit Hien Luong bridge, Ben Hai river, Doc Mieu and Vinh Moc tunnel. Return to Hue. End your trip at the hotel at around 6pm
